table.consist-table {
  table-layout: fixed;
  word-wrap: break-word;
  border-collapse: collapse;
  margin-top: 1.5em;
}

.modal a.close-modal {
  color: transparent;
}

/* .modal {
  padding: 0 !important;
}
form.modal {
  padding: 20px !important;
} */

table.dataTable.consist-data-table {
  margin: 0 auto !important;
  width: 100% !important;
}

.dt-container.dt-empty-footer {
  margin-bottom: 10px;
}

/* .dt-button.buttons-excel.buttons-html5 {
  border-width: 0;
  border-style: solid;
}

div.dt-buttons > .dt-button:hover:not(.disabled),
div.dt-buttons > div.dt-button-split .dt-button:hover:not(.disabled) {
  border: none;
} */
